Abstract

A planar multi-functional meta-surface is designed to reproduce spin-isolated meta-holographic displays at broadband wavelengths covering ultraviolet (UV) and visible (VIS) regimes. The proposed metasurface can have potential application in data-encryption, advertisement industry, sensing etc.
